Subject: Metrics-Aggregation Sidecar — Rollout Notes for On-Call

Team,

Tonight's rollout of the Tallyfin sidecar changes the flush interval from 60s to 15s, so expect a brief, harmless spike in write volume on the aggregation tier. If dashboards show gaps longer than two minutes, roll back via the standard pipeline and page the metrics lead. To confirm you're observing the correct deployment, match the build token below.

session token of kahag-bawip = htk6_729d08

# Uniform Shipment — New Depot at Farrowgate

Heads up, records team: the first batch of uniforms for the Farrowgate depot ships this week in four labelled totes. Log the tote numbers on arrival and stash them in the secure cage until fitting day. The courier hand-over instruction sits right below.

drop instructions, hahip-badug: the quenox ralath courier leaves the kaseth fraiel rusiel tameth belys istdor ralion giliel ledger at gate 7830 under passcode 165413

# Onboarding: Vendored Fonts — Nimbra Design System

We vendor all third-party fonts into the Nimbra repo; no runtime fetches. Each font bundle is checksummed and signed before merge. Reviewers: confirm license files accompany every family and that the signed manifest matches the vendored tree. Unsigned bundles fail CI. Bundles are verified against the signing key below.

rollout seal: bky9_BBMCrsyHM

The secrets vault backing DedupeHound, our on-call alert deduplicator, sealed itself during last night's host patching at the Fernwick datacenter. Dedup rules still run from cache, but rule edits and the suppression API are down. Alert volume will climb once cache TTLs expire (~6h). Unseal requires the recovery passphrase held by the Stormgate infra rotation. Steps: confirm vault status, run the unseal helper, verify rule sync, close ticket. For the on-call engineer, the unseal passphrase is below.

strongbox words: druath-quenael